Comprehending the Landscape: Ethical Hacking vs. Malicious Activity
Before diving into the specifics of e-mail access, it is vital to differentiate between the different kinds of hackers. Not all hacking is prohibited, but the context of the request determines its legitimacy.
The Spectrum of HackingKind of HackerIntent and MotivationLegalityWhite Hat (Ethical)To enhance security by determining vulnerabilities with consent.LegalGrey HatTo discover vulnerabilities without authorization, often for "fun" or to alert owners, but without harmful intent.Lawfully Ambiguous/Often IllegalBlack HatTo gain unauthorized access for individual gain, theft, or disturbance.Illegal
When an individual searches for somebody to "break into" an e-mail password, they are effectively seeking a service that falls under the "Black Hat" classification. Licensed penetration testing (White Hat hacking) is carried out on systems with the owner's explicit written permission, typically to secure a corporation's infrastructure-- not to bypass the security of a third-party company like Google, Microsoft, or Yahoo.

Legal Consequences
In practically every jurisdiction, gaining unapproved access to a computer system or an email account is a crime. In the United States, for instance, the Computer Fraud and Abuse Act (CFAA) makes it unlawful to access a computer system without permission. The finest way to prevent the predicament of account gain access to is to carry out robust security procedures before a crisis occurs.
Best Practices for Email SecurityUsage Strong, Unique Passwords: Use a combination of uppercase, lowercase, numbers, and signs. Never ever reuse passwords throughout accounts.Enable Multi-Factor Authentication (MFA): This is the single most effective method to prevent unapproved access. What should I do if my account has been hacked?
Instantly follow the main healing process of your e-mail provider. Report the compromise to the service provider, modification passwords on all other accounts connected to that email, and allow Two-Factor Authentication (2FA) instantly upon acquiring access.
Can a private detective help with email access?
A legitimate private detective will not "hack" into an e-mail. They may assist in collecting info through legal means or help you coordinate with police or legal counsel if you are a victim of a criminal offense, however they must operate within the law.
